A serverside executor cannot access a game unless a script already exists on the server to receive its commands. This is called a . Game developers accidentally introduce backdoors into their games when they import compromised free models from the Roblox Toolbox (such as infected cars, weapons, or admin scripts). 2. Hyperion (often called "Byfron" by the community) is the name of Roblox's proprietary anti-tamper software. It is directly integrated into the Roblox Player. Hyperion works by detecting if any "badware" (suspicious software) is interacting with the Roblox client and will force the client to crash if it finds something. This powerful system is the primary barrier that free executors are trying to bypass. Roblox's acquisition of Byfron Technologies in 2022 signaled a major escalation in the arms race between exploit developers and the platform's security team.
